To analyze the effect of bedside ultrasound teaching applied in residential training practice teaching. In this study, 80 people who studied in the resident training base of emergency medicine in our hospital from January 2022 to June 2024 were selected as the research target, and they were randomly divided into the experimental group (n = 40) and the control group (n = 40) by computer. The control group was given conventional teaching training program, and the experimental group was given bedside ultrasound visualization teaching training program. The evaluation scores of the two groups for the relevant content of the teaching process, the time spent in the practice of thoracentesis, the results achieved in the assessment, and the satisfaction ratio of the two groups for the teaching effect were compared. Results: The evaluation scores of case selection in the two groups were similar (P > 0.05). The evaluation scores of explanation and demonstration in the experimental group were significantly higher than those in the control group (P < 0.05); The time spent on thoracentesis in the experimental group was significantly shorter than that in the control group (P < 0.05).The scores of theoretical knowledge in the two groups were similar (P > 0.05), while the scores of puncture operation and adaptability in the experimental group were higher than those in the control group (P < 0.05); The satisfaction rate of the experimental group reached 95. 00%, which was higher than that of the control group (75. 00%) (P < 0.05). The visual teaching of bedside ultrasound in residential training practice teaching has achieved good results, which can strengthen the residents' understanding of clinical operation, enhance the residents' puncture operation ability, improve the ability to deal with emergencies, and further promote the overall teaching level.
